Post subject:  Can undead PCs rage?

The undeads inability to have normal feelings has been well established in lore. My question is does that apply to an undead pc who take levels in the fury class? Does the archtype of fury make a difference?

No one official, but I would say yes. Undead can rage.

Its true that undead who are "the chosen of Neroth" through class or race features (or special PCs) are often depicted as cool to cold in their dispassionate-ness. The soul is the seat of emotions; you have no soul... None the less *anyone* who has visited Canceri and especially Ventaka knows that there are lots and lots (and lots...) of undead that have no trouble, at all, expressing cruel or violent emotions.

Also take a look at the revenant ...

If, for some reason, a player was uncomfortable with RPing this I think the fluff surrounding the mechanic of raging could be tweaked into "inhuman/remorseless focus" and "tunnel vision" as your undead seeks to eliminate foes without regard to to the priorities/distractions a mouth breathing (living) creature might entertain.

PC Undead can rage

maybe there are some undead who have been around for hundreds of years who have lost touch with so much of their emotions that they have lost the ability to feel hate or love... but that is far beyond PCs area
